Contract disputes can arise when there is a disagreement between an employer and employee about the terms of their employment contract An employment solicitor can review the contract, assess the legal obligations of both parties, and help resolve the dispute through negotiation or, if necessary, through legal action.
Unfair dismissal is another common issue that employment solicitors can help with Under UK law, employers must have a valid reason for dismissing an employee, and the dismissal must be carried out in a fair and reasonable manner If an employee believes they have been unfairly dismissed, an employment solicitor can help them challenge the dismissal and seek compensation for any losses suffered as a result.
